About Digital Marketing Services in Temecula
Digital marketing agencies in Temecula serve a mix of established wine country attractions, mid-sized hospitality operators, independent real estate professionals, and specialty retail and service businesses. Their typical client profile includes business owners who have built strong local reputations but lack in-house digital expertise—they need help translating their brand presence into search visibility, social proof, and web-driven customer acquisition.
Temecula's business landscape shapes digital marketing demand in specific ways. Tourism seasonality means campaigns must capture high-intent visitors during peak wine-tasting months (spring and fall) while maintaining year-round engagement with local consumers. The real estate market creates relentless demand for lead-generation systems and listing visibility. And the proliferation of local services—dental, medical, legal, contracting—means consistent digital visibility is now table stakes for professional practices competing against better-capitalized regional rivals.
Agencies in this market typically operate on a spectrum: boutique specialists focus on wine tourism SEO or real estate digital strategy; mid-sized shops offer integrated services (web, paid ads, social, content) for mixed verticals; a smaller number of enterprise-scale agencies serve regional clients across broader service areas. The distinction matters because wine country expertise and real estate fluency are not commoditized—they require genuine understanding of client needs and local competitive dynamics.
When evaluating agencies, prioritize those with demonstrated results in your vertical (wine and hospitality, real estate, home services, retail) over generalist shops. Ask for specific examples of local businesses they've grown through digital channels, not just case studies from other regions. And verify that their approach to measurement aligns with your actual business goals—higher search rankings mean nothing if they don't translate into tasting room bookings, property inquiries, or customer calls.
Common Digital Marketing Use Cases in Temecula
Temecula's business makeup creates distinct digital marketing challenges and opportunities:
Digital Marketing Applications for Local Businesses
• Wine tasting room booking optimization — Agencies drive ticketed experience reservations and walk-in traffic through paid search targeting high-intent wine tourists planning Temecula visits
• Real estate listing visibility and agent positioning — SEO and paid strategies to help agents rank for "homes for sale in Temecula," build buyer pipeline, and establish thought leadership in the market
• Restaurant and dining venue discovery — Optimizing for "places to eat in Temecula," managing review reputation, and capturing diners searching for specific cuisines or ambiance
• Local professional services lead generation — Dental, legal, medical, and other service-based practices capturing qualified local leads through Google Business optimization, local search ads, and conversion-optimized landing pages
• Retail footfall and e-commerce integration — Driving customers to physical locations while offering online ordering, reservation, or purchase options, especially critical for seasonal retail peaks
• Event promotion and ticket sales — Marketing concerts, wine festivals, corporate events, and community activities to both regional and tourism audiences
• Home services and contractor visibility — Helping HVAC, plumbing, roofing, landscaping, and construction companies capture service requests in the Temecula area and surrounding Inland Empire region
• Hospitality group reputation and rate management — Managing brand presence across multiple properties, encouraging positive guest reviews, and competing for bookings against larger chains
Industries That Use Digital Marketing Services Most in Temecula
Temecula's dominant business sectors rely heavily on digital channels to reach and convert customers:
Primary Industries Driving Digital Marketing Demand
• Wine, Wineries & Tasting Rooms — Temecula Wine Country's 40+ wineries use digital marketing to draw destination tourists, announce events, showcase new releases, and drive tasting experience bookings. Agencies focus on search visibility during travel-planning seasons and building email databases for repeat visitation and wine club acquisition.
• Real Estate and Property Sales — The residential real estate market remains robust, with agents and brokers competing intensely for buyer inquiries and listing visibility. Digital marketing sustains lead pipelines through neighborhood-focused content, virtual tours, paid search, and agent personal branding.
• Hospitality, Resorts & Event Venues — Hotels, resorts, bed-and-breakfasts, and event venues depend on digital channels to capture both leisure and group bookings. Reputation management, review generation, and seasonal campaign planning are central to competing against larger regional chains.
• Retail and Specialty Shops — Independent retailers (home goods, wine-related merchandise, apparel, antiques) use digital marketing to build foot traffic, support online sales, and maintain visibility against e-commerce giants and larger malls in surrounding areas.
• Professional Services (Medical, Dental, Legal) — Healthcare providers, dental practices, and law firms use local SEO and digital ads to build patient/client rosters in a market where most consumers now research providers online before making contact.
• Home Services and Construction — Contractors, home inspectors, landscape designers, and service-based businesses serving both residential homeowners and new construction projects use digital marketing to generate local service requests and establish credibility.
• Restaurants, Cafés & Dining — Independent and small-chain dining venues depend on review management, reservation optimization, and menu/promotion visibility to compete for the local and tourist dining dollar.
What to Look for in a Digital Marketing Agency in Temecula
When evaluating agencies, assess these criteria with genuine local market knowledge in mind:
Critical Agency Selection Criteria
• Wine, Tourism & Hospitality Track Record — Verify the agency has managed successful campaigns for wine country businesses, resorts, or travel-dependent services. Ask for specific examples of how they've driven tasting room bookings, hotel reservations, or event attendance in competitive markets.
• Real Estate Marketing Specialization — If your business serves the real estate market, prioritize agencies with documented experience building agent brands, optimizing MLS visibility, and converting buyer/seller inquiries. This vertical has distinct compliance and strategy needs.
• Local SEO and Google Business Mastery — Confirm they actively manage Google Business profiles, execute location-specific keyword strategy, and monitor local search rankings. This is where most Temecula consumer searches originate.
• Multi-Channel Campaign Integration — Look for agencies that coordinate paid search, organic SEO, social media, email, and content marketing rather than working in silos. Temecula's diverse audience (locals + tourists) often requires integrated messaging across channels.
• Transparent Reporting and ROI Focus — Demand monthly dashboards that tie digital activity directly to business outcomes: bookings, leads, calls, transactions, or revenue. Avoid agencies focused solely on vanity metrics (impressions, clicks, social followers).
• Experience with Small to Mid-Market Budgets — Temecula agencies should understand how to deliver results with lean marketing budgets, not assume enterprise-scale spending. Many excellent local agencies operate on $3K–$10K monthly budgets.
• Proprietary Market Intelligence on Temecula — Premium agencies will have conducted original research on local search behavior, competitive landscape, and audience preferences specific to the Temecula market and your industry segment.
Typical Pricing & Engagement Models for Digital Marketing in Temecula
Digital marketing pricing in Temecula varies widely based on agency size, specialization, and scope:
Common Pricing Structures
• Boutique/Freelance Specialists — $2K–$5K/month. Solo practitioners or very small teams offering focused services (SEO, content, paid ads, or social) with lower overhead and high personal involvement. Best for businesses with clearly defined single-channel needs and strong internal coordination.
• Small Mid-Market Agencies — $5K–$15K/month. 5–15 person teams offering integrated services across multiple channels. This range accommodates most Temecula hospitality, real estate, and retail clients seeking comprehensive digital support without enterprise pricing.
• Regional/Enterprise Agencies — $15K–$50K+/month. Larger shops with specialized teams, advanced technology stacks, and dedicated account management. Typical for multi-location hospitality groups, large real estate brokerages, or aggressive growth-stage businesses.
• Project-Based Engagement — $3K–$25K per project. One-time initiatives like website redesigns, digital launch campaigns, brand repositioning, or seasonal campaigns. Common for businesses that need strategic support but not ongoing management.
• Performance-Linked/Hybrid Models — Retainer ($3K–$8K) plus success fees tied to leads generated, bookings, or revenue. Growing option where agency risk and client incentives align. Verify performance metrics and payment triggers are clearly defined upfront.
Pricing transparency matters significantly in Temecula's relationship-driven market. Expect quality agencies to conduct a brief discovery conversation before quoting, itemize services clearly, and explain what you'll receive for your investment. Be cautious of agencies quoting generic pricing without understanding your business—Temecula's market is too specialized for one-size-fits-all approaches.
